Villa de Leyva, Colombia – The Banco Agrario de Colombia on the South Western side of the main plaza or square. It is Sunday morning and the Bank is closed. To the left is a Restaurant that is not as yet open. Founded in 1572 and located at just over 7000 feet above sea level on the Andes Mountains, the whole town was declared a National Monument in 1954 to protect it’s colonial architecture and heritage. It is located in the Department of Boyaca, in the South American country of Colombia and is a popular Conference destination. Photo shot in the morning sunlight; horizontal format. No people.
